Bentworth hasn't had much luck against Jeannette recently, but that could start to change on Tuesday. The Bentworth Bearcats will be home for the holidays to greet the Jeannette Jayhawks at 7:30 p.m.
Last Friday, Bentworth came up short against Riverview and fell 56-47. The Bearcats have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.

Despite the defeat, Bentworth had strong showings from Ben Hays, who posted 21 points and four steals, and Christopher Harper, who put up nine points and six steals. The dominant performance gave Harper a new career-high in steals.
Even though they lost, Bentworth was working as a unit and finished the game with ten assists. That's the most assists they've managed all season.
Meanwhile, Jeannette put another one in the bag on Friday to keep their perfect season alive. They took their contest with ease, bagging a 76-43 win over California. Fans of the Jayhawks have seen this all before: every one of the games they've played this season has ended in a blowout of 20+ points.
Jeannette found their leader in sophomore Jayce Powell, who went 10 of 19 on his way to 22 points and five steals. Powell is crushing it when it comes to steals: he's grabbed at least two every time he's taken the court this season. The team also got some help courtesy of Kymone Brown, who almost dropped a double-double on nine points and ten assists.
Jeannette pushed their record up to 4-0 with the victory, which was their third straight at home. The wins came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 73.0 points per game. As for Bentworth, they now have a losing record at 2-3.
Bentworth was dealt a bruising 76-30 loss at the hands of Jeannette when the teams last played back in January of 2020. Can Bentworth avenge their defeat or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
